Released in 2018, Third Wedding is a comedy and drama film directed by David Lambert, running about 98 minutes.

What it’s about. Martin, a homosexual widower and whimsical of fifty years, sees itself propose to contract a marriage white with a Congolese of twenty years, Tamara. These two beings that everything separates are going to believe in their love against the authorities of migration and to force to pretend.

Who’s in it. Third Wedding stars Rachel Mwanza as Tamara, Bouli Lanners as Martin, Nele Hardiman as Famille de Yann and Jean-Luc Couchard as Norbert, among others.
